### Advantages of ABS Plastic Injection Molding

Among the different plastics, ABS (Acrylonitrile Butadiene Styrene) is a standout choice for injection molding as a consequence of its exclusive mixture of power, toughness, and thermal steadiness. ABS injection molded components are recognized for excellent affect resistance and surface end, features extremely sought in solutions exposed to every day have on.

This plastic’s versatility causes it to be common in devices, automotive interiors, protecting casings, and even family appliances. ABS molding necessitates precise approach controls—temperature and tension should be optimized to stop degradation and deliver components that has a shiny, defect-totally free end.

Suppliers often weigh ABS’s stability of mechanical Houses and price-effectiveness, which makes it a go-to for equally immediate prototyping and mass production.

### Improving Effectiveness with Metallic Insert Plastic Injection Molding

For parts that need further energy, threading, or electrical connectivity, metallic insert plastic injection molding is a sport changer. This hybrid approach embeds steel parts—for instance nuts, bolts, or conductive inserts—into your plastic throughout the molding stage.

The steel insert is positioned inside the mildew previous to injecting the molten plastic, which then solidifies all over it, developing a strong, built-in section. This eliminates secondary assembly steps and improves structural integrity.

Metal insert molded components are frequent in automotive electronics, aerospace programs, and buyer electronics the place toughness and precision are paramount. The combination also allows assembling intricate parts with less fasteners and simplified production.
